Begin by finding a comfortable position.
Sit in a way that feels relaxing and wakeful,
Keeping your back straight,
Chest open and softening any tension you notice in the body.
You can softly close your eyes now,
Or soften your gaze and look at something neutral,
Like a wall or the floor.
Let's take a couple of deep breaths here.
On the inhale,
Try to stretch up your spine and find some alertness.
And on the exhale,
Settle in and soften the body.
You can lengthen your breath by counting to 5 for each inhale and 5 for each exhale.
And if it feels comfortable,
You can extend this count to 6,
6 for each inhale and 6 for each exhale.

You are simply following each breath,
Exploring what does the sensation of breathing feel like and getting really curious about it.
You are not thinking about the breath before this one or the one that will come after,
Only about the one that is happening just now.
And know that it is completely normal for distractions to rise.
I am certain they already have.
Your own commentary or criticism,
Un-itch or discomfort,
A trip to a memory or a future plan.
This is what minds do and there is nothing more human than that.
What you can do here now is to allow it to happen without analyzing,
Chasing,
Holding on to anything.
Even though the impulse to do so can be quite strong,
Simply let it pass and come back to your breath.
And appreciate yourself in that very moment because you changed the narrative going on and refocused your awareness back to the breath.
